WebApr 13, 2016 · Yes, your analogy that bond angle of OF 2 > SF 2 is correct. It's a direct result of Drago's Rule. The electron cloud in OF 2 will be shifted much towards the Fluorine atom. Bond pair-Bond pair repulsions are larger if the electron cloud is nearer to the central atom. The electron geometry for the Sulfur hexafluorideis also provided.... WebApr 12, 2024 · If we look at the nitrite ion NO2-, we have 2 Bond Pairs and 1 Lone pair of electrons. There we also have a bent structure but since repulsion strength is of the order of LP-LP > LP-BP > BP-BP, the bond angle order is as below NO2+ > NO2 > NO2-. The housings are cost … hennessey ford broncoWebAccording to the VSEPR model, the H - C - H bond angle in methane should be 109.5°. This angle has been measured experimentally and found to be 109.5°. Thus, the bond angle predicted by the VSEPR model is identical to that observed. We say that methane is a tetrahedral molecule. SbF5 2 has sp 3 d … hennessey footballerWebA bond angle is the angle between any two bonds that include a common atom, usually measured in degrees. A bond distance (or bond length) is the distance between the nuclei of two bonded atoms along the straight line joining the nuclei.
